A 161-mw cogeneration plant at U.S. steel, Gary works

Since 1926, the Gary works of U.S. Steel hasoperated a 60-Mw, 25-Hz electrical generating system, fueled byblast furnace and coke-oven gases. The system supplied processsteam and 16% of the mill's electrical needs.A plant-wide energy balance revealed that modern, high-efficiency equipment could take advantage of excess process gasesto produce up to 43% of the plant's electrical requirements.A 161-Mw, 60-Hz cogeneration system was installed togetherwith the rehabilitation and rerating of the existing steam generatingsystem from 250 to 650 psi. These facilities replaced the obsolete25-Hz generating system.To accomplish this project, U.S. Steel utilized a break-throughconcept in partnering by forging an alliance with primary energyInc., a NiSource subsidiary.Another unique aspect of this project was the financialarrangement with primary energy, which runded the tur-bine-generator portion of the project and retains ownership of thecogeneration facility. U.S. Steel is totally responsible for operationand maintenance. Full production was attained on Aug. 19,1997. Averageproduction has been in excess of 120 Mw.
